An Early 18th Century Oak Side Table. The table with a top finished with a rounded mould, the generous overhang above the frieze drawer. The edge of which repeats the mould of the top. The drawer opening with a brass plate handle, to the oak lined interior. The four legs with ring turned decoration, tapering to a rounded base, joined by waved cross stretchers, meeting with an onion finial. The legs finished with cup feet. Date circa 1730. Height 26 inches, 66cm. Width 24 inches, 61cm. Depth 19 inches, 49cm.
